// Fonctions Javascript pour le site Focal

//Ajout d'un produit supplémentaire :
function funcAjoutProd (){

	//Incrémentation du nombre de produit
	var nb = parseInt(document.getElementById("NbProd").value)
	
	if (nb < 20 ) {
		nb = nb + 1;
		document.getElementById("NbProd").value = nb;
		
		document.getElementById('Dernier').value = 'true';
		
		//Mise à jour du formulaire
		document.getElementById('strSubmit').value = 'update';
		document.getElementById('formgarantie').submit ();
	}
	else {
		  alert ("Le nombre de produit est limité à 20");	
	}
	
	//alert (nb)
}


//Controle de la validité d'une adresse mail :
function funcCtrlMail (varMail) {

	//varMail --> Mail à tester
	//Message d'erreur à renvoyer
	varMsg = '';

	if (varMail.length > 0 )			
		{
		if (varMail.length < 6  || varMail.indexOf("@") < 0 || varMail.indexOf(".") < 0)
			{
			 alert ("Vous devez saisir une adresse E-mail valide\n");
			}
		else
			{
			var strCar = "0123456789abcdefghijklmnopqrstuvwxyz_-.@"
			for (j = 0; j < varMail.length; j++)
				{
				if (strCar.toLowerCase().indexOf(varMail.charAt(j).toLowerCase()) < 0)
					{
					alert ("L'adresse mail ne peut contenir que les caractères suivants \"" + strCar + "\"\n");
					break;
					}
				}
			}
		}
		
	return varMsg;
}

//Retour du contenue de alt (id de la ligne) de la balise qui a pour nom : varName
function funcSearchId (varName) {
	
	alert (document.getElementById(varName).alt);
}


function funcTest () {
	
	alert ("OK");
	document.getElementById('formgarantie').submit();
}
